The worth of a Bessie Coleman quarter, a part of the American Girls Quarters Program, is determined by a number of components. A typical circulated quarter is value its face worth of $0.25. Nonetheless, uncirculated or proof variations, significantly these with errors or particular markings, may be considerably extra helpful to collectors. Situation, rarity, and demand throughout the numismatic market dictate the value these quarters command.
This program celebrates the accomplishments of vital American girls. Bessie Coleman’s inclusion acknowledges her groundbreaking achievements as the primary African American lady and first Native American to carry a pilot’s license. These commemorative cash serve not solely as authorized tender but additionally as historic artifacts and academic instruments, sparking curiosity in figures like Coleman and their contributions to American society.
